VACANCY: ART & CRAFTS TEACHER
Empowering Learners Who Learn Differently
Our client is seeking a passionate, creative and patient Art & Crafts Teacher to join our team. The successful candidate will teach Art & Crafts from PRE-TOC to Year 4 within our Technical Occupational Skills Programme, working with neurodiverse learners who learn differently and benefit from practical, hands-on, structured and supportive teaching.
About the Role
The Art & Crafts Teacher will be responsible for planning and presenting engaging, practical lessons that help learners develop creativity, fine motor skills, confidence, discipline, independence and basic vocational skills.
The teacher must be able to adapt lessons for learners with different learning needs, including learners with learning barriers, ADHD, dyslexia, mild to moderate cognitive challenges, emotional regulation difficulties and other neurodevelopmental profiles.
